'Homeland' posts best ratings ever

Get a load of these ratings, Homeland fans: Sunday’s episode of the Showtime drama attracted its best audience ever and even outpaced Dexter, the cabler’s No. 1 rated series. The Homeland episode averaged 2.2 million viewers in its 10 p.m. slot and 2.5 million for the night. Season-to-date, Homeland is averaging 5.7 million viewers across multiple platforms, up 34 percent from last year.

Dexter, in comparison, averaged 2.1 million viewers at 9 p.m. on Sunday and 2.63 million for the night. Season to date, Dexter is averaging 6 million total viewers over multiple airings and is up 12 percent versus last year.

Season finales for both dramas will air on Dec. 16.
